Thomas Tuchel and Antonio Conte involved in an ugly fight as Chelsea vs Tottenham game ends in a draw

Scenes during Sunday's London derby between Chelsea and Tottenham in the Premier League turned ugly when managers Thomas Tuchel and Antonio Conte got involved in an ugly war of words.

Chelsea was the better side on the night and Koulibaly put them ahead in the 19th minute before the Spurs equalised in the 68th minute. However, the Blues were furious as Tuchel believed Kai Havertz had been fouled in the build-up. This led to a face-off between the two managers.

James then put Chelsea ahead again and it seemed that they would take all 3 points But Harry Kane stole Chelsea's thunder with a dramatic equaliser 6 minutes into injury time as the game ended in a 2-2 draw.

Tempers ran high during the post-match handshake too as Tuchel and Conte were involved in a fiery brawl at the conclusion that resulted in red cards for both managers.

However, both Tuchel and Conte played down the spat with Tuchel stating that they both fought for their clubs.
